The Bracco Italiano, also known as the Italian Pointer, is a breed known for its elegant appearance and strong hunting abilities. Originating in Italy, these dogs were originally bred to be versatile hunting companions, capable of tracking and retrieving game in a variety of terrains. With their muscular build, sleek coat, and intelligent eyes, Bracco Italiano dogs are hard to miss.
These dogs are known for their friendly and affectionate nature, making them great family pets. They are loyal and devoted to their owners and are known to get along well with children and other pets. However, they do have a high prey drive, so early socialization is important to ensure they behave well around smaller animals.
On the other hand, we have the Sloughi, a breed that hails from North Africa and is known for its speed, agility, and strength. Often referred to as the Arabian Greyhound, the Sloughi is a sight hound that was originally bred for hunting game in the desert. With their sleek bodies, long legs, and keen eyesight, Sloughis are built for speed and endurance.
Despite their hunting background, Sloughis are known for their gentle and calm demeanor. They are loyal and affectionate with their families but can be reserved around strangers. They are also independent thinkers and may require a firm hand when it comes to training.
